High leverage
High leverage possessions are those where the outcome has an above-average impact on which team wins the game, based on the score, time remaining, and relative team strength. Learn more

Top three-point % leaders
The current 2019-20 Season NBA leaders in high leverage three-point % are Michael Porter Jr. (58.8%, DEN), Glenn Robinson III (53.6%, PHI), Doug McDermott (52.2%, IND), Seth Curry (51.5%, DAL), and Norman Powell (51.0%, TOR).
